Finding the Right Scale: choosing Murals That Fit Your Space
Choosing the perfect mural for your living room is crucial to enhancing its overall ambiance, ensuring it harmonizes with both your aesthetic vision and the spatial dynamics of your home. Consider the scale of your mural in relation to the size of the wall and furniture around it.A larger mural can serve as a striking centerpiece in expansive rooms, while smaller designs can create intimate feelings in cozier spaces.Here are some factors to consider when determining the right scale:
- Wall Size: Fill larger walls with grand,sweeping murals.
- Furniture Arrangement: Consider how the mural interacts with your existing furniture and decor.
- room Function: Opt for calming visuals in relaxing spaces, while exploring bold designs in social areas.
- Lighting conditions: Evaluate how natural and artificial light impacts color and detail visibility.
Additionally, the mural’s subject matter can greatly influence the perception of space. Horizontal designs can create a sense of width, perfect for narrow rooms, while vertical pieces can enhance the feeling of height, ideal for spaces with high ceilings. If you’re feeling overwhelmed by choices, a well-structured approach can simplify the decision-making process. Use the table below to compare different mural styles based on size and context:
Mural Style | Ideal Wall Size | Recommended Room Style |
---|---|---|
Large Landscapes | Expansive Walls | Open Living Spaces |
Geometric Patterns | Medium to Small Walls | Modern, minimalist Rooms |
Black and White Photography | Small Accent walls | Eclectic or Bohemian Styles |
Nature Themes | Any Size | Relaxation Areas |

Layering Light: How wall Murals Can Enhance Natural Light
Wall murals offer a unique opportunity to play with light in your living space. By incorporating large-scale images that reflect natural elements—like expansive skies, tranquil forests, or sunlit landscapes—you can create an illusion that expands your room and enhances the incoming light. these vast designs can serve as a beautiful backdrop that not only brightens the atmosphere but also brings a refreshing sense of openness. This technique is especially effective in rooms with limited windows, where murals can evoke the feeling of being surrounded by nature, inviting warmth and brightness to every corner.
Choosing the right color palette is crucial to amplify the effect of light within your home. Consider the following when selecting your mural:
- Color Brightness: Opt for lighter, more vibrant hues that reflect light rather than absorb it.
- Reflective Patterns: Designs with glossy finishes or metallic accents can scatter light creatively.
- Natural Motifs: Scenes featuring open skies or water bodies can give the optical illusion of depth and space.
When planning your mural, position it strategically on walls that can capture the most sunlight. For a stunning effect, you might want to pair your mural with sheer curtains that diffuse light, or furniture in light colors to complement the artwork. The combination of murals and thoughtful furnishings can create a harmonious balance, enhancing both the visual appeal and the overall feel of your eclectic living room.

Unleashing Creativity: DIY Murals for Artistic Homeowners
Embracing eclecticism in your living room calls for a dash of creativity,and what better way to achieve that than through captivating DIY murals? These artful additions not only serve as a stunning focal point but also reflect your unique personality and style. When planning your mural, consider these essential elements:
- Theme: Select a theme that resonates with your personal taste—be it abstract, nature-inspired, or geometric patterns.
- Color Palette: Choose a harmonious color palette that complements your existing décor while adding a fresh touch.
- Placement: Identify the best wall to showcase your mural for maximum impact, drawing the eye and initiating conversation.
Creating your mural can be a joyful expression of creativity. Whether you opt for a painted masterpiece, a stenciled design, or removable wallpaper, the possibilities are endless. Here are a few popular techniques to get you started:
Technique | Description |
---|---|
Freehand Painting | A bold approach that allows for complete artistic expression and flexibility. |
Stenciling | Offers precision and consistency,perfect for intricate designs. |
Wallpaper Murals | Easy to apply and remove, providing a fantastic solution for renters. |
